Solving Rational Equations
Multiply to eliminate the fractions.
I can clean my garage in 4 hours.
My son, Ethan, can clean it in 9 hours.
How long will it take if we work together?
What fraction of the garage will be cleaned by me in 1 hour?
What fraction of the garage will be cleaned by me in 
x
 hour?
What fraction of the garage will be cleaned by Ethan in 
x
 hour?
What expression can we write if we work together?
2 hours
45 minutes
 
A flight across the U.S. takes longer
going west than it does going east.
The time for a round trip Chicago to
San Francisco (1850 miles one way) is
7.75 hours.
If the airplane cruises at 480 miles per
hour, what is the speed of the wind?
x
 = the speed of the wind
Distance = Rate × time
